38/*
39 Perform a syscall for the client. This will run a syscall
40 with the client's specific per-thread signal mask.
41
42 The structure of this function is such that, if the syscall is
43 interrupted by a signal, we can determine exactly what
44 execution state we were in with respect to the execution of
45 the syscall by examining the value of PC in the signal
46 handler. This means that we can always do the appropriate
47 thing to precisely emulate the kernel's signal/syscall
48 interactions.
49
50 The syscall number is taken from the argument, even though it
51 should also be in regs->v0. The syscall result is written
52 back to regs->v0 on completion.
53
54 VG_(fixup_guest_state_after_syscall_interrupted) does the
55 thread state fixup in the case where we were interrupted by a
56 signal.
57
58 Prototype:
59
60 UWord ML_(do_syscall_for_client_WRK)(
61 Int syscallno, // $4 - a0
62 void* guest_state, // $5 - a1
63 const vki_sigset_t *sysmask, // $6 - a2
64 const vki_sigset_t *postmask, // $7 - a3
65 Int nsigwords) // $8 - a4
66*/
